In our group, you are not only offered the following frontier research to publish high-impact journal articles, more importantly, you will also be given the top priority to focus on your unique career development as indicated by the long history of my student success and recognition by peers. 


(1) Microwave-enabled filtration technologies for disinfection of waterborne and airborne pollutants or pathogens with funding support from US Bureau of Water Reclamation, the US National Science Foundation (NSF), NJEDA, NJIT’s TITA grant and EPA P3 grant. Typical papers we published:













(2) Electrified membrane systems for nitrogen reclamation from wastewater funded by the US National Science Foundation (NSF).















​​(3) Nanobubble Water Chemistry and Applications for Pathogen Control and Disinfection in Vegetable Produce, Equipment Cleaning and wastewater treatment funded by EPA

















​(4)  Induction heating-enabled membrane distillation and zero liquid discharge (ZLD) using omniphobic membranes funded by the US Bureau of Reclamation (USBR).​​
